Quick rundown for the board. We've been quietly running Fenlight's shelf-analytics kit in eight Greywick locations around the Ashport region. Results so far: stockouts down roughly a fifth, and store managers actually like the dashboards, which is rare. Greywick's ops chief, Marta Quell, wants to talk expansion terms before their fiscal year closes. We'd rather not show our hand on pricing until then. On that front, please read the confidential item below before any external conversations.

management briefing: Only 33 of the 205 pilot accounts renewed Kasath, so a churn review is set for October 17. Weniusek Logistics is in early talks to buy Holethax Freight for about $345.6 million.

Eng sync — notes excerpt

Topic: vendoring third-party fonts in Driftplane.

Decided: stop pulling fonts from the upstream CDN at build time. All display and mono fonts get vendored into the repo with license files alongside. Subsetting happens in CI; no manual subset artifacts. Existing builds unaffected until next minor. Open question on variable-font weights deferred to next week. Migration PR targeted for Friday. Action items tracked in the fonts epic. Owner for the migration is named below.

signatory, yahog-badug: Quenix Ulaael

Welcome to the Quillset search on-call rotation. The autocomplete index on the suggest tier rebuilds nightly, and when the rebuild overruns its window, lookups degrade to prefix scans and latency climbs past 400ms. If you see this, trigger a manual compaction from the indexer host rather than restarting the service, which loses warm caches. Compaction jobs must be signed before the scheduler accepts them. Sign the job manifest with the key below.

rollout seal: bky6_63q7Qj